被约谈后 外卖平台仍在互相较量

Core Viewpoint - The recent regulatory talks with major food delivery platforms have not significantly reduced promotional activities, as evidenced by continued high order volumes and sales for many merchants despite the discussions aimed at curbing excessive competition [1][9]. Group 1: Market Dynamics - On July 18, the State Administration for Market Regulation held talks with major platforms like Ele.me, Meituan, and JD.com, urging them to standardize promotional behaviors and engage in rational competition [1][7]. - Merchants reported that sales on July 19 were comparable to the previous week, indicating that the promotional activities were still in effect despite regulatory pressure [1][6]. - The platforms continued to issue significant discounts and coupons, with Meituan offering various food and beverage vouchers, and other platforms like Taobao and JD.com also providing substantial discounts [2][3]. Group 2: Competitive Landscape - The competition among food delivery platforms remains intense, with Ele.me gaining a larger market share at the expense of Meituan, while JD.com is also increasing its presence [10][11]. - Merchants noted that the revenue from Ele.me has surpassed that of Meituan, with Ele.me accounting for 49.7% of their delivery income, while Meituan's share has dropped to 36.9% [10]. - The ongoing promotional strategies reflect a "subsidy inertia," where platforms continue to offer discounts to retain users and maintain order volumes, despite regulatory calls to reduce aggressive pricing [9]. Group 3: Regulatory Impact - The regulatory body emphasized the need for platforms to avoid predatory pricing and adhere to laws governing e-commerce and fair competition [7][8]. - Legal experts highlighted that if platforms continue to offer products below cost to eliminate competition, it could be classified as unfair competition [8]. - The regulatory discussions have not yet led to a clear framework for enforcement, allowing platforms to navigate around the rules through combined discounts [9].
